Starbucks’ customer finds cheeky secret message written on coffee cup by barista
A Starbucks barista has gotten creative with a black marker to send a cheeky message to a customer. The woman found the words “secrete message” – with the barista misspelling “secret” – written on her Starbucks takeaway coffee cup with an arrow pointing to the bottom.
Turns out it was a cheeky pick-up line by the barista who wrote the message, reports The Mirror.
